What this role is

This role involves conducting risk assessments and loss analysis for commercial insurance clients across multiple coverage lines, using on-site visits and consultations to help businesses reduce their exposure to loss. It suits someone with insurance and safety experience who enjoys building client relationships and working independently in a largely remote setting.

Nice to have

  • Bachelor's degree in safety-related sciences, engineering, or related field
  • Associate's degree in Occupational Safety and Health with equivalent experience
  • Minimum 3 years of increasing-level Loss Control and Commercial lines P&C insurance experience
  • Professional designations such as ALCM, OHST, ARM, CFPS, CIH, ASP, or CSP
